Zilveren tondeldoosje, W. de Pleyt, Schoonhoven, ca. 1870 biedermeier vorken Gewicht: 41Silver tinderbox or matchbox, probably made by silversmith W. de Pleyt from Schoonhoven. He worked from 1851 to 1878. The box is hallmarked with the sword for second grade silver and a half decayed maker's mark. Since the first two letters are visible, we attribute the box to W. de Pleyt with the maker's mark WP95. The box is decorated with curly motifs in the Biedermeier style. The bottom of the box has a cross motif so that the matches could be lit
